Quick Summary

The ABB 3GHL312212-BDC 3Phase SynRM motor delivers high-efficiency, reliable torque for heavy-duty pumps and fans in process and HVAC applications. Engineers chase energy targets and safety compliance across global plants, where downtime and maintenance costs erode competitiveness. This model meets IE5 efficiency at full load and offers Exeb protection with IP55 enclosure, enabling safe operation in potentially explosive environments. Designed for 75 kW output at 400 V 50 Hz, it uses IMB5/IM3001 mounting, frame size 315, and 4 poles for optimized speed control. Finland origin and scalable installation options help procurement teams streamline sourcing, spare parts compatibility, and lifecycle cost savings.

FAQs

For installation, plan around the IMB5/IM3001 mounting and 315 frame footprint. The motor uses a D connection, 400 V, 50 Hz supply, and IP55 with Exeb protection. Ensure the drive and soft-start are compatible with the IE5 synchronous reluctance topology, verify ambient conditions up to 40 °C and altitude up to 1000 m, and confirm proper alignment and cooling in the enclosure.
Key specs are 75 kW output, 400 V line voltage, 50 Hz frequency, 4-pole construction, and a D connection configuration. The motor achieves IE5 efficiency with IC LF insulation and operates with a 370 V motor operational voltage window. It features Exeb protection, IP55 enclosure, and a gas group IIC rating for hazardous area applications.
Yes. The ABB 3GHL312212-BDC is equipped with Exeb explosion protection and IP55 enclosure, making it suitable for hazardous zones. It also conforms to IE5 efficiency standards, supporting safer operation in demanding chemical, oil, and gas processing environments while maintaining reliable performance under elevated ambient temperatures.
The synchronous reluctance design reduces rotor losses, contributing to lower energy costs over the motor’s life.
